IN THE HIGH COURT OF JUDICATURE AT BOMBAY

APPELLATE SIDE - CRIMINAL ANTICIPATORY BAIL APPLICATION NO. 47 of 2015 Vijay Laxman Chougule ... Applicant Vs.

The State of Maharashtra ... Respondent Mr. Shirish Gupte, senior counsel a/w Mr. Roshan S. Salunke, Mr. Ganesh Gole and Anil Joshi for the Applicant Mrs. A.A. Mane, APP, for the Respondent -State. Ms Meera Bansode, SrP.I., CBD Belapur police station, present. CORAM: P.D. KODE, J.

DATED: JANUARY 30, 2015.

P.C:

For the detailed reasons recorded in the order dated 13.1.2015 the Applicant has been granted ad-interim pre-arrest bail in connection with Crime No.162 of 2014. Order reveals that the said direction was given in view of the material collected during the investigation not excluding the possibility of theory of consensual sex.

2.

In pursuant to the notice of the application issued the prosecution has not filed say. Learned APP now tenders copy of say in the Court which is marked 'X' for identification and has objected to confirm ad-interim protection on the count of Applicant being influential person and there being every danger of himself Megha 1 of 2

3_aba_47_15.doc destroying the evidence. It is difficult to accept the said submission as the crime in question was registered on 17.12.2014 and as such investigating agency had sufficient time to collect the said evidence. Similarly, merely because the Applicant is said to be an influential person the relief of pre-arrest bail cannot be denied to it without there being any material of himself having indulged in an activity of intermingling with the investigation and /or threatening witnesses including the victim or her relatives. Even the say filed by the prosecution does not show any imperative need of custodial interrogation of the Applicant for the sake of investigation. 3.

Hence, the application is allowed. The ad-interim protection given to the Applicant is hereby confirmed on earlier terms and conditions with the addition that the Applicant shall not attempt to come in contact with the victim or her relatives. (P.D. KODE, J.) Megha 2 of 2
